108.1

"108.1 album by Sad Toy Cats on Archodia Music"

Release Date: 2015-08-24T00:00:00.000000Z

  • Left to Say
  • Walk Around
  • Day by Day
  • Break My Will
  • Falling Down
  • Bird Police
  • Outta My Head
  • Turning
  • Lulu Is a Dog
  • Can't You See
  • Fade Into Light
  • Hangin' On
  • Right to the End
  • Betray